Microsoft Windows 10

The built-in administrator account must be disabled

STIG ID: WN10-SO-000005 | SRG: SRG-OS-000104-GPOS-00051 | Severity: Medium | CCI: CCI-000764 | Vulnerability ID: V-220908

Description

The built-in administrator account is a well-known account subject to attack. It also provides no accountability to individual administrators on a system. It must be disabled to prevent its use.

Check

C-22623r555209_chk

Verify the effective setting in Local Group Policy Editor.Run "gpedit.msc".Navigate to Local Computer Policy >> Computer Configuration >> Windows Settings >> Security Settings >> Local Policies >> Security Options.If the value for "Accounts: Administrator account status" is not set to "Disabled", this is a finding.

Fix

F-22612r555210_fix

Configure the policy value for Computer Configuration >> Windows Settings >> Security Settings >> Local Policies >> Security Options >> "Accounts: Administrator account status" to "Disabled".
